Question

Sharks

Answer

As we all have seen in the news the Great Whites are the new locals in town on the Cape. Swimming is still allowed - we both still swim all the time in the summer. If you see a seal just leave it alone - the sharks aren't going for people - they are going for the seals. If you are interested in the sharks check out Atlantic White Shark Conservancy's website- or location in Chatham. They also have a sharktivity app available for download where you can track the tagged sharks- its pretty fascinating.
